I want to assess the registrar’s areas of confidence and weakness

 

Use the WentWest Confidence Self Assessment Grid.

Also known as WECSAG

What is it?

A self rating by the registrar of how confident they feel across all the areas of Australian General Practice.

Who developed it?

The original was developed by the Black Country Vocational Training Scheme in the UK West Midlands. The current version has been adapted for Australia by Wentwest.

How is it done?

The registrar goes through the form scoring their confidence from not at all confident to very confident.

What does the supervisor do?

Help the registrar identify patterns of underconfidence and help them become more confident in these areas through specific teaching at the practice.

Practice Tip

The form can look quite intimidating. Try separating the domains—Domain 2 (Applied knowledge and skills) is by far the largest. Do this one separately.
